These instructions apply to Raspberry Pi 5, 4, 3, and Zero 2W. Enable the SPI Interface ------------------------ #. Open a terminal on your computer (Windows: **PowerShell**; macOS/Linux: **Terminal**) and connect to your Raspberry Pi: .. code-block:: bash ssh @.local or: .. code-block:: bash ssh @ #. Open the Raspberry Pi configuration tool: .. code-block:: bash sudo raspi-config #. Select **Interfacing Options** and press **Enter**. .. image:: /_shared/appendix/img/ssh_interface.png :align: center #. Select **SPI**. .. image:: img/ssh_spi_spi.png :align: center #. Choose ****, then **** to apply the changes. If prompted, reboot your Raspberry Pi. .. image:: img/ssh_spi_enable.png :align: center Verify SPI Interface --------------------- #. Check whether the SPI device nodes exist: .. code-block:: bash ls /dev/sp* #. If the SPI interface is enabled, the output will include: .. code-block:: text /dev/spidev0.0 /dev/spidev0.1 * If these devices appear, SPI is active and ready to use. * If not, reboot your Raspberry Pi and check again. Install spidev (Python SPI Library) ----------------------------------- #. Install the ``spidev`` package to use SPI in Python: .. code-block:: bash sudo apt install python3-spidev The ``spidev`` library provides access to SPI devices through the ``/dev/spidevX.Y`` interface. ---------------------- Your Raspberry Pi is now configured to communicate with SPI devices using both command-line tools and Python.
